HR Assistant

Salary: £25,269 – £26,657 per annum, plus excellent benefits

Walsall, West Midlands – currently working mainly from home

Full-Time, Permanent, 37 hours per week

 

Closing Date: 21st April 2021 Midnight

Interview Date: Thursday 29th April

 

Our client has an exciting opportunity for a HR Assistant to join them on a full-time, permanent basis, with an immediate start where possible. Joining their HR team, you will deliver a high-quality operational HR service to their internal stakeholders whilst providing support to an HR Business Partner in a designated area of responsibility, working closely with the HR team to achieve their corporate objectives.

 

Main job responsibilities:

  • Provide high quality, timely and accurate administrative and operational support to the HR team and internal stakeholders.
  • Accurately complete all transactional HR activity, including starters, movers and leavers, adhering to monthly deadlines.
  • Provide first-line HR advice and guidance on a range of employee relations issues in accordance with HR policies and employment law.
  • Provide administrative support to the wider HR team as required, including recruitment, payroll and employee relations cases.
  • Maintain HR information systems to ensure accurate, timely and relevant information is available and ensuring manager compliance.
  • Deliver against KPIs, SLAs and individual targets.
  • Work in accordance with policies and procedures, especially in relation to confidentiality, data protection and equality and diversity.

 

They're looking for some who has:

  • Achieved or working towards a CIPD Level 3 foundation qualification
  • Recent and relevant experience in a similar type role with working knowledge of HR best practice and proven experience of advising on first-line employee relations issues
  • The ability to use their own initiative, manage their own time and priorities whilst demonstrating a flexible and proactive approach
  • The ability to analyse information and data, pay close attention to detail, and make judgements on issues presented.
  • Good IT skills which include the ability to confidently use all Microsoft Office applications and confidently.
  • A commitment to continuous professional development.
